Transform Your Business With AI Software Development Solutions https://www.globalcloudteam.com/ — be successful, be the first!
Kubernetes Security For Dummies
It is a well-liked choice for organizations in search of a totally managed Kubernetes solution with sturdy integration with Google Cloud’s ecosystem. At Rafay, we’ve built a Kubernetes administration platform that streamlines all elements of managing Kubernetes, especially as your K8s fleet grows to incorporate many particular person clusters in multiple clouds. Mesos is the first how does container orchestration work open supply cluster administration service to handle a workload in a distributed environment using dynamic resource sharing and isolation, the segregation of a program from different operating processes.
Examine Prime 10+ Container Orchestration Instruments In 2025
It includes options like autoscaling, job scheduling, and integration with other Hashicorp instruments, such as Consul for service discovery and Vault for secret management. Mesos can run diverse workloads, together with containers, big data functions, and other distributed methods. Its architecture permits the event of frameworks like Apache Marathon and Apache Aurora, which are used for orchestrating functions on top Operational Intelligence of Mesos. Kubernetes can handle workloads on a cluster of servers, abstracting infrastructure details from builders.
Container Orchestration Instruments & Platforms
- Ensure clean scalability in your infrastructure with OVHcloud’s infrastructure and providers, designed to handle greater load and site visitors spikes.
- You can automate your container cluster configuration course of with CI/CD, lowering the possibility of expensive misconfiguration errors and different errors.
- The future factors to a digital world where most, if not all, functions run on containers.
- When deployed at scale with a container orchestration software, containers yield important price financial savings.
- The control aircraft supplies a mechanism to implement policies from a central controller to every container.
This agility is essential for organizations that must rapidly adapt to market adjustments or user calls for. Integrating with CI/CD pipelines and enhancing the agility of software program growth, container orchestration fosters collaboration between development and operations groups. Capabilities like health monitoring and self-healing enable groups to carry out much less system support and troubleshooting, optimizing DevOps productivity. In the acquire and build stage, builders pull code from version control repositories, initiating the build course of. Automated instruments compile the supply code into binary artifacts poised for deployment utilizing a tool like Docker or BuildKit.
Containers may be shortly scaled up or down, but scalability applies to the complete container. Microservices architecture splits an software into smaller, impartial services. Containers leverage virtualization expertise to perform this level of portability, performance, and consistency across various environments. It enables users to designate what quantity of replicas of a Pod they want operating concurrently. Container orchestration can be programmed to construct distributed systems that adhere to the principles of immutable infrastructure, making a system that can’t be altered by further consumer modifications.
Offering a substitute for conventional digital machines, containers share the underlying OS kernel and consume fewer resources. This effectivity interprets into reduced operational prices and improved utilization of computing sources, a key advantage for enterprises managing large-scale functions. Orchestration ensures containerized purposes remain agnostic to the underlying infrastructure, facilitating portability across different cloud environments and on-premises information facilities.
Practical DevSecOps provides glorious security programs with hands-on training by way of browser-based labs, 24/7 instructor help, and one of the best studying sources. The rise of container orchestration by way of Kubernetes has been one of many largest shifts within the industry just lately. Today, in reality, Kubernetes is generally thought-about the usual implementation mannequin for functions. An orchestrator automates scheduling by overseeing resources, assigning pods to particular nodes, and serving to to ensure that sources are used effectively in the cluster. Spacelift is an alternative selection to using homegrown options on top of a generic CI. It helps overcome widespread state management points and adds a number of must-have capabilities for infrastructure management.
This coverage outlines the optimal setting for an application, guiding the orchestrator in managing properties like instance depend, storage wants, and resource allocation. Our infrastructure, certified ISO/IEC 27001, 27017, 27018, and 27701, come with multiple clusters to supply a strong threat and vulnerability management system. Moreover, we incorporate business continuity plans as nicely as a privacy data management system (PIMS) into our services. An orchestrator usually handles all elements of community administration, including load balancing containers. OpenShift contains source-to-image help that builds container photographs for you.
Discover best practices for cloud-based community monitoring, including centralized observability, automation, and predictive AI solutions, to make sure safe, scalable, and… Pods are the smallest deployable computing items that can be created and managed in Kubernetes. Each Pod represents a group of containers packaged collectively and deployed to a node.
When site visitors to a container spikes, Kubernetes can make use of load balancing and autoscaling to distribute traffic throughout the network and assist ensure stability and performance. Kubernetes can mechanically expose a container to the web or to other containers through the use of a Domain Name System (DNS) name or IP handle to find companies. Kubernetes deploys a specified variety of containers to a specified host and retains them running in a needed state.
However, it might be quicker and cheaper to begin with Kubernetes in an isolated development/test setting. Apache Mesos makes use of the Marathon orchestrator and was designed to scale to tens of hundreds of bodily machines. Mesos is in manufacturing with some giant enterprises such as Twitter, Airbnb, and Netflix. An utility operating on top of Mesos comprises one or more containers and is referred to as a framework. Mesos provides resources to each framework, and every framework should then resolve which to accept.
Mesos offers purposes with the obtainable assets on all machines within the cluster and frequently updates to include resources that completed functions have freed up. This lets applications make the best choice about which task to execute on which machine. While orchestration tools provide the benefit of automation, many organizations have difficulty connecting container orchestration advantages to business outcomes. It’s powerful to inform who, what, and why your containerized costs are changing and what that means for your small business. You can do that with larger precision and mechanically scale back errors and prices using a container orchestration platform.
Furthermore, verify compatibility along with your preferred container runtimes, programming languages, and frameworks. Discover the variations between containers and virtual machines (VMs) and study optimal use cases for every sort of virtual setting. Ready to find out why so many enterprises and platform teams have partnered with Rafay for containers, Kubernetes, and Kubernetes management? If you’re taking nothing else away from the assorted descriptions above, just do not forget that Kubernetes (or K8s) has primarily displaced the opposite alternate options for container orchestration.
Kubernetes manages the complete life cycle of a container and has a variety of managed providers to help teams achieve all the advantages without complexity. Devs like it for its flexibility, vendor-agnostic features, steady model releases, and the open source neighborhood constructed around it. This part offers an overview of a few of the hottest container orchestration tools, highlighting their key features and the benefits they offer to growth teams. Container orchestration is a crucial element of contemporary software improvement, enabling groups to effectively manage, scale, and safe containerized environments. Kubernetes container orchestration refers to the use of the Kubernetes open supply platform to manage the container life cycle.
Learn how adopting Kubernetes can optimize your IT infrastructure and enhance operational effectivity. However, whereas these platforms provide strong options, their intricate configuration options can lead to misconfigurations if not carried out fastidiously. This can doubtlessly expose safety vulnerabilities or create operational challenges. Download our free cheat sheets and grasp Kubernetes and container safety best practices.